Poor Posture and Sedentary Way Of Life



Poor position and a sedentary way of life are two major factors to pain in the back. Furthermore, sitting for long periods without breaks or physical activity can weaken your back muscular tissues and lead to rigidity and pain.

To battle poor pose, make an aware initiative to rest and stand right with your shoulders back and straightened with your ears. Keep in mind to keep your feet flat on the ground and avoid crossing your legs for extensive durations.

Including regular extending and strengthening workouts right into your day-to-day regimen can additionally assist improve your stance and reduce neck and back pain connected with an inactive way of living.

Incorrect Training Techniques



Inappropriate lifting methods can substantially add to neck and back pain and injuries. When you raise hefty things, keep in mind to bend your knees and utilize your legs to raise, instead of relying upon your back muscle mass. Stay clear of turning your body while lifting and maintain the object close to your body to reduce pressure on your back. It's important to preserve a straight back and avoid rounding your shoulders while lifting to prevent unnecessary stress on your spinal column.

Constantly evaluate the weight of the things before lifting it. If it's too hefty, ask for aid or usage tools like a dolly or cart to deliver it safely.

Keep in mind to take breaks throughout lifting jobs to give your back muscle mass a chance to rest and stop overexertion. By carrying out correct training methods, you can stop pain in the back and reduce the risk of injuries, ensuring your back stays healthy and balanced and strong for the long term.

Lack of Routine Exercise and Stretching



A sedentary way of life devoid of normal exercise and stretching can significantly contribute to neck and back pain and pain. Integrating extending into your routine can additionally improve flexibility, avoiding rigidity and pain in your back muscular tissues.

To prevent neck and back pain caused by an absence of exercise and extending, go for at the very least 30 minutes of modest exercise most days of the week. Consist of exercises that target your core muscles, as a strong core can assist relieve pressure on your back.


Furthermore, take breaks to stretch and relocate throughout the day, especially if you have a desk task. Basic stretches like touching your toes or doing shoulder rolls can assist ease stress and protect against neck and back pain. Prioritizing normal workout and stretching can go a long way in maintaining a healthy back and decreasing discomfort.
